Fatal Error after plugin installation?
-
Hi, I’ve installed the latest version of the plugin and duplicated some new drafts in my pages section. Then I’ve put these new pages into a new custom menu and saved it. After that (and I’ve changed nothing else) I receive this error message in my frontend when I call a page with the menu with the duplicated posts:
Fatal error: Out of memory (allocated 63963136) (tried to allocate 32 bytes) in /homepages/33/d459824627/htdocs/augustinianum_2013/wp-includes/wp-db.php on line 1551
Furthermore, I cannot access the View all section in my pages backend and I get the same error message when I want to access Appearence –> Menu section in my backend.
Can there be a problem with the plugin?
